  • Publication number: 20240395780
    Abstract: Provided display panel includes a first substrate and a light-emitting element array. The first substrate includes a supporting substrate, a light-shielding layer disposed on the supporting substrate and provided with multiple light-shielding openings, and a eutectic layer disposed on the supporting substrate and provided with multiple eutectic material blocks corresponding to the multiple light-shielding openings respectively. In the direction perpendicular to the first substrate, a eutectic material block overlaps a corresponding light-shielding opening. The light-emitting element array includes multiple light-emitting elements, and is electrically connected to the first substrate.

  • Publication number: 20240322071
    Abstract: Provided are a light-emitting diode module, a preparation method therefor, a transfer method for a light-emitting element, a display panel, and a display device. The light-emitting diode module includes a first substrate, a sacrificial protective layer, and multiple light-emitting elements. The first substrate has multiple first regions arranged at intervals and second regions, where a second region is located between adjacent first regions. The sacrificial protective layer is located on a side of the first substrate and at least partially located in the second region. The multiple light-emitting elements are disposed in the multiple first regions and located on the same side of the first substrate as the sacrificial protective layer.

  • Publication number: 20240021755
    Abstract: A display panel, a manufacturing method thereof and a display device are provided. The method includes: forming a display panel including light emitting elements, the plurality of light emitting elements includes first color light emitting elements and second color light emitting elements. The method includes at least one of: transferring the first color light emitting elements and the second color light emitting elements by different transfer methods, growing the first color light emitting elements and the second color light emitting elements by different growth substrate patterns, or making the first color light emitting elements and the second color light emitting elements with different surface microstructures facing a light emitting surface of the display panel.

  • Publication number: 20230399608
    Abstract: The present disclosure provides an iterative process for identifying culture conditions that maintain identity, growth, and survival of testicular cells in vitro. Testicular cell culturing systems for supporting human spermatogenesis and culture using identified culture conditions are also provided. The methods and the culture conditions can be used to culture healthy and viable spermatozoa with lower rates of deleterious or de novo mutations or epigenetic perturbations from fertile and infertile men for future use with assisted reproductive technologies.
